nunatsiavutBirdTracker is an application designed to explore the movements of gulls and eiders using Movebank data.
Install the package and run the development version of the Shiny application locally:
install.packages("pak")
pak::pak("inSilecoInc/nunatsiavutBirdTracker")

Note: It is recommended to use the Docker container to run the synchronization task because it includes:
- The Google service account key for uploading data to the S3 bucket.
- The credentials required for Movebank API calls.
If running the task locally:
Add the Google service account key (google_api_key.json) to the root of the repository.
Configure a .Renviron file with your Movebank credentials (MOVEBANK_USERNAME and MOVEBANK_PASSWORD).
The function sync_gs_parquet writes the data in Parquet format locally and uploads each Parquet partition file to an S3 bucket.

The function sync_gs_parquet will retrieve and write all bird locations on the google S3 bucket.
Replace <MOVEBANK_STUDY_ID> with:
- 4036904918 for Eiders
- 2854587542 for Gulls
